Historical Data
Piru
is
a
census-designated
small
town
situated
near
the
base
of the
Piru
Mountains
,
where
Piru
Creek
empties
into the
Santa
Clara
River
, at the
upper
end
of the
Santa
Clara
Valley
. The
Tataviam
Indians
originally
inhabited
this
area
,
which
they
named
for the
tule
reeds
growing
along
Piru
Creek
that they
used
to
weave
baskets
.
Originally
pronounced
"
Peeroo
", the
accent
was
changed
by
train
conductors
who
would
shout
"
Pieroo
"
when
coming
into
town
.
David
Caleb
Cook
, a
publisher
of
religious
books
from
Illinois
, was
attracted
to this
area
after
reading
Helen
Jackson
Hunt's
"
Ramona
" and
came
to this
valley
with the
idea
of
establishing
a "
Second
Garden
of
Eden
".
Cook
purchased
Rancho
Temescal
from the
Del
Valle
family
in
1887
,
which
was a
14,000-acre
portion
of
Rancho
Camulos
, and
proceeded
to
establish
his
idyllic
town
. He
planted
over
900
acres
of
fruits
identified
with the
Biblical
garden
-
apricots
,
dates
,
figs
,
grapes
,
olives
and
pomegranates
.
Prior
to this,
entrepreneurs
in the
region
had
begun
extracting
oil
from the
ground
as
early
as the
mid
1800s
. This
unrefined
oil
was a
thick
,
sticky
substance
called
asphaltum
that was
used
to
surface
roads
and
seal
roofs
. By the
1880s
,
almost
all
of the
State's
oil
production
came
from this
region
.
Cook
eventually
sold
his
property
to the
Piru
Oil
and
Land
Company
and
returned
to his
publishing
business
in
Illinois
. The
town
of
Piru
grew
little
by
little
, but
unfortunately
never
became
the "
Second
Garden
of
Eden
"
Cook
had
hoped
for.
Adding
insult
to
injury
, on
March
12
,
1928
, the
St
.
Francis
Dam
broke
,
sending
a
torrent
of
water
through
the
Santa
Clara
River
Valley
,
causing
the
deaths
of
400
people
,
many
in
Piru
. As of the
2000
census
,
population
was
1,196
.
Description
Panoramic
view
of
Piru
.
Residential
dwellings
and
neatly
manicured
orchards
are
scattered
throughout
. The
Methodist
Church
is
visible
mid-photo
.
